description This research is to find the fatigue life prediction on low carbon steel and aluminum. The objective of this project is to find the fatigue life of the different material which is low carbon steel and aluminum. The second objective is to find out the effect of heat treatment to the fatigue life of the material. The annealing and quenching heat treatment is investigated in this research. The optical microscope and the fatigue test machine was use in assisting for completing the research. The low carbon steel properties has the higher strength compare to aluminum due to the higher fatigue life. The changing of the microstructure due to heat treatment has changing the strength and surface fracture of the material based on type of heat treatment. The annealing process have reduce the strength of the material but the quenching process has increase the strength of both material.
